Skyjack Appoints Safeticon as Official Dealer for India

Linamar Corporation’s (TSX:LNR) Skyjack division has appointed Safeticon (Nexa Global Infra Solutions) as its official dealer and distributor in India. Through this partnership, rental companies and retail customers will gain access to Skyjack’s reliable and durable aerial lift and access equipment, supported by Safeticon’s strong customer service network.   

Headquartered in Mumbai, Safeticon is expanding its support across major regions including Chennai and Mumbai. Founded by Anirban Ghosh, who brings 28 years of industrial sector experience, including 13 years in India’s access sector, Safeticon has been serving the market since 2023. 

“Our goal is to provide top quality access solutions, aerial work platforms, lifts, and specialised equipment for India’s construction and industrial industries. Representing Skyjack enables us to offer rental companies advanced equipment, from scissors to booms, that will enhance their fleets,” said Anirban Ghosh, Founder, Safeticon.  

Charlie Patterson, President, Skyjack, said, 

“Our exciting new partnership with Safeticon will deliver simple, reliable, and in-demand Skyjack equipment to India’s growing construction and industrial sector. Rental companies can rely on Safeticon’s in-depth local expertise and Skyjack’s global reputation for machine durability and serviceability.” 
  

Jason Cranmer, Regional Sales and Operations Director, Skyjack, added, 

“There has been significant interest in Skyjack equipment in India. This partnership supports the rental industry with high-quality access and lift solutions that maximise uptime, productivity, and life cycle value.” 
  

Safeticon will showcase Skyjack’s electric E-drive scissor lifts at OSH India 2025 (September 16–18, Bombay Exhibition Centre, Mumbai, Booth #J24, Hall #6) and EXCON 2025 (December 9–13, Bangalore International Exhibition Centre, Bengaluru, Booth #G229, Hall #5). Popular models on display will include the SJ3219 E (7.65 m), SJ4732 E (11.65 m), and SJ4740 E (13.86 m).
